Summary:

The city of Howard, South Dakota is home to a single middle school, Howard Junior High - 05, which serves as a standout institution within the Howard School District 48-3. This middle school consistently outperforms the state average on standardized tests, ranking 26th out of 246 middle schools in South Dakota for the 2024-2025 school year, placing it in the top 10% of middle schools statewide.

Howard Junior High - 05 boasts impressive academic achievements, with proficiency rates significantly above the state average in both English Language Arts and Mathematics across all grade levels. The school's 8th grade proficiency rates in Mathematics (72%) and Science (64%) are particularly noteworthy, exceeding the state averages by over 30 percentage points. Additionally, the Howard School District as a whole is ranked 10th out of 147 districts in the state and has a 5-star rating from SchoolDigger, further highlighting the excellence of the educational system in this area.

While the school serves a diverse population, with 24.29% of students qualifying for free or reduced-price lunch, it continues to deliver exceptional educational outcomes for all learners. The school's strong academic performance, coupled with its ability to support the needs of students from various socioeconomic backgrounds, make it a model for other schools to emulate. However, the school may have an opportunity to further strengthen its literacy instruction and support, as the proficiency rates in English Language Arts are slightly lower compared to Mathematics and Science.
